Problem Description:
--------------------
Downloaded the sparc binaries from FTP site. Using the README
file, on executing the initdb command, message: libcurses.so.4
file or directory not found. I scanned my system, the only
file available was: libcurses.so.1. Should I create a symbolic
link to this as libcurses.so.4? If not, how can I run postgresql?
I have no compiler on this system, nor the disk space to compile
it. Thank you.
